Public title: Evaluation of Topical Mitomycin C as Adjuvant Drug to Esophageal Dilation in Children
Scientific title: Evaluation of Topical Mitomycin C as Adjuvant Drug to Endoscopic Esophageal Dilation in Children
Date of first enrolment: October 2007
Target sample size: 10
Recruitment status: Recruiting
URL:  http://clinicaltrials.gov/show/NCT00551824
Study type:  Interventional
Study design:  Allocation: Randomized, Endpoint Classification: Efficacy Study, Intervention Model: Crossover Assignment, Masking: Single Blind (Subject), Primary Purpose: Treatment

Key inclusion & exclusion criteria

Inclusion Criteria:

- children with esophageal strictures

- and dysphagia

- or stricture preventing endoscope to pass over it.

Exclusion Criteria:

- congenital esophageal stricture

- stricture associated to eosinophilic esophagitis



Age minimum: 6 Months
Age maximum: 18 Years
Gender: Both
Health Condition(s) or Problem(s) studied
Caustic Esophageal Stricture
Esophageal Stricture
Peptic Esophageal Stricture
Post-Surgical Esophageal Stricture
Intervention(s)
Drug: Mitomycin C
Primary Outcome(s)
Number of days with improved symptom (dysphagia) after dilation session. [Time Frame: 14 days]
Secondary Outcome(s)
Esophageal diameter [Time Frame: 14 days]
